Mother Mary Martin Letters
IE IE/GLA IE/GLA/2020-03-06/9 · Subfonds · 1930 - 1974
Part of Glenstal Abbey Archive

Letters to and from Mother Mary Martin. They are from the early days of the Medical Missionaries of Mary, and thus are mostly concerned with matters pertaining to the foundation of the order.

Mother Mary Martin Letters
IE IE/GLA IE/GLA/2020-03-06/9/2020-03-12/20 · File · 1934 - 1974
Part of Glenstal Abbey Archive

Letters sent to and by Mother Mary Martin. Cover letter in 1974 states: "Documentation on foundation of Medical Missionaries of Mary in Glenstal. Entrusted to Fr. Mart T. for eventual photostating for Mother Jude. Fr. Bernard. These papers are not in chronological order"

Mother Leona
IE IE/DDA IE/SJCH/AB/8/b/XLVI/97/1-2/2025-02-04/1839/2025-02-04/1849 · Item · 07-11-1963
Part of Sisters of St. Joseph Chambery

Pontificio Collegio Irlandese
Via Santi Quottro, 7
Roma
7/11/63.
Telephone Message.
Your Grace,
Mother Leona, Casa Generalizia
delle Suore di S.Giuseppe, Via Colandrelli,
9, said that Mother de Pazzi had written to
Your Grace. I was able to tell her that
Your Grace had replied to Edenmore on
the Ist inst.
Mother Leona asked if Your
Grace could very kindly write to Mother
de Pazzi in Rome in the care of Mother
Leona, sanctioning the extra rooms, and
granting permission to borrow. Mother
Leona explained that Mother de Pazzi
would have left Edenmore for the States
on the 3rd inst, and that they were
anxious to forward Your Grace's permission
to the S.Congregation.

Mother Joanna Roche
IE PVBM 28/14/1 · File · c1900s
Part of Presentation Sisters Congregational Archives

A typescript extract translated from Lettres Annuelles de la Société du Sacre Cour de Jésus regarding Mother Joanna Roche (1809-1901). Mother Joanna Roche who was a Presentation Sister and later a Sister of the Society of the Sacred Heart.
